H.R. No. 2693
 
 
 
R E S O L U T I O N
 
         WHEREAS, Railroad Bar-B-Que of Dripping Springs offered up
  some meaty fare for consideration at the State Capitol on April 16,
  2013, when it was the featured restaurant for "Bar-B-Quesday"; and
         WHEREAS, Hosted on Tuesdays during the 83rd Legislative
  Session by State Representative Jason Isaac, this popular event
  provides a showcase for some of the finest barbecue establishments
  from House District 45; and
         WHEREAS, Railroad Bar-B-Que was founded in Manchaca in 1982
  by the Sherrill family, and the restaurant has since expanded to
  include locations in Dripping Springs and Kyle, serving a full
  range of slow-cooked brisket, sausage, ribs, chicken, and turkey,
  complete with the traditional fixings; and
         WHEREAS, Texas barbecue is renowned across the nation and
  around the world, and this proud culinary tradition is maintained
  and enriched by outstanding Central Texas  businesses such as
  Railroad Bar-B-Que; now, therefore, be it
         RESOLVED, That the House of Representatives of the 83rd Texas
  Legislature hereby commend Railroad Bar-B-Que for its
  participation in Bar-B-Quesday and extend sincere best wishes to
  the Sherrill family and their staff for continued success; and, be
  it further
         RESOLVED, That an official copy of this resolution be
  prepared for Railroad Bar-B-Que as an expression of high regard by
  the Texas House of Representatives.
